Illinois Employer Tax Information

To sign up for nómina en línea through Square in Illinois, you must be registered as an employer with the Illinois Department of Revenue (IDOR) and Department of Employment Security (IDES), and provide us with your Illinois Unemployment Account Number and Unemployment Insurance (UI) Contribution Rate.

Add Your Illinois Payroll Account Numbers to Square Payroll

You must be a registered employer to have an Illinois Unemployment Account Number and Illinois Taxpayer ID Number. Registration is required in order to acquire both of these numbers and we must have these numbers in order to make Illinois state tax payments and filings on your behalf.

Don’t Have Your Illinois Payroll Account Numbers?

To get your Illinois Payroll Account Numbers, register online with MyTax Illinois. After you complete registration, you will receive your Illinois Unemployment Account Number and Taxpayer ID Number.

Square Payroll only requires the first seven digits (XXXXXXX) of your Unemployment Account Number. Your Taxpayer ID Number (also known as an Illinois Department of Revenue [IDOR] Account ID Number or Illinois Business Tax number [IBT number]) will typically match your nine digit (XX-XXXXXXX) Federal Employment Identification Number (EIN) followed by a three-digit (XXX) Sequence Number.

Learn how to ubicar u obtener un EIN.

Can’t Locate Your Illinois Unemployment Account Number and/or Taxpayer ID Number?

To locate your Unemployment Account Number:

  • Iniciar sesión en su cuenta de Mytax Illinois.

  • Locate your Unemployment Account Number on any previously filed Employer’s Contribution & Wage Report (Form UI-3/40).

  • Locate your Unemployment Account Number on the Notice of Contribution Rate sent by IDES in December each year.

Add Your Unemployment Contribution Rate to Square Payroll

You must provide your UI Contribution Rate when signing up for Square Payroll so we can accurately compute this tax. To locate your UI Contribution Rate:

  • If you are a new employer, you will receive your Unemployment Contribution Rate after you complete registration on MyTax Illinois. The UI Contribution Rate includes the Fund Building Rate.

  • If you are an existing employer switching to Square Payroll, you can look your rate up online by cómo iniciar sesión en su cuenta de Mytax Illinois or locate it on the Notice of Contribution Rate that IDES mails each December. The UI Contribution Rate includes the Fund Building Rate.

  • If you can’t find your UI Contribution Rate, call IDES at 800-247-4984.

You are responsible for ensuring Square Payroll has the correct UI Contribution Rate for your business. If you need to update your rate, you can do so from the Información de impuestos tab in your online Square Dashboard.

Illinois State Tax Details

Square Payroll processes the following per the frequency below to the listed state agencies:

Agencia Nombre Frecuencia
Departamento de Seguridad Económica (IDES) Informe mensual de salario Mensual
Pago de seguro de desempleo Trimestral
Informe de contribución y salario del empleador (UI-3/40) Trimestral
Informe de nueva contratación Por nuevo empleado
Departamento de Hacienda (IDOR) Cupón de pago del Departamento de Hacienda (IL-501) Mensual
Declaración de impuestos sobre la renta retenidos (IL-941) Trimestral
Declaración de salarios e impuestos (IL W-2) Anual
